    Nowadays, laptop graphics are generally comparable in performance to their desktop counterparts, usually slightly slower due to reduced clockspeeds and cut down memory buses. I dont know of any lists that compare desktop and laptop directly though.

    Bit-tech often review high end laptops, and Notebook Review look at just about everything, with most reviews testing the laptops in at least a few modern games.

    The Go7900GTX runs at 550MHz core 600MHz Memory (if I recall correctly, might be 650MHz... 1200/1300DDR). The performance is very close between notebooks and desktops most of the time but manufacturers can implement various clock speeds and many Mobility X1600s are severely underclocked.
